É possível editar variáveis ​​de ambiente somente leitura?

É possível editar variáveis ​​de ambiente somente leitura?

1. Resumo

Hoje migro para o Windows 10 64 bits. Quero alterar minhas variáveis ​​de sistema e de ambiente do usuário, mas não consigo alterar algumas variáveis.


2. Razões

  1. Se no futuro eu instalar outro sistema operacional na unidade do sistema atual, devo excluir todos os dados da unidade do sistema. Eu não quero isso e quero que meus dados sejam gravados em outra partição.
  2. Na unidade do meu sistema tenho apenas 100 GB livres, mas em outra partição tenho 600 GB livres. Eu uso muitos programas e, talvez, a unidade do meu sistema fique cheia rapidamente.

3. Variáveis ​​ambientais

Variáveis ​​de ambiente que desejo alterar:

Ambiente

  • ALLUSERPROFILE,
  • ProgramData,
  • ProgramFiles,
  • ProgramFiles(x86),
  • APPDATA,
  • USERPROFILE.

Quero mudar C:\ProgramDatapara D:\ProgramData, C:\Program Files (x86) para D:\Program Files (x86)e assim por diante.


4. Não ajudou

  1. Eu tento editar essas variáveis, usoEditor de ambiente rápidoeEditor de Eveprogramas, mas não tenho sucesso.
  2. Encontro no Google apenas soluções, onde devo editar manualmente meu cadastro. Por exemplo, solução paraArquivos de ProgramaseDados do aplicativovariáveis.

5. Perguntas

  1. É uma má prática alterar os locais das variáveis ​​de ambiente? Se sim, qual é a melhor prática?
  2. Posso editar todas as minhas variáveis ​​somente leitura sem editar manualmente o registro? Existem ajustes ou aplicativos?

6. Não ofereça

  1. Por favor, não ofereça como posso alterar variáveis ​​de ambiente editáveis, por exemplo, PATHou TEMP.
  2. Sim, eu sei sobre links simbólicos.

informação relacionada